When buying an eye cream online at the end of the transaction an offer of $25 worth of free gas from Canadian Tire came up - I clicked "yes." I was expecting the voucher to arrive with my eye cream but didn't think too much of it when it didn't. When my credit card statement arrived it showed a debit of $19.95 from Bargain Link. When I called to ask why they were debiting my credit card it turned out that the gas voucher had "terms and conditions" in very small box. I asked them to stop charging me and was willing to suck up the first charge for missing the "terms." Three months later I am still calling the company as they continue to charge me. My credit card company can't block individual merchants so it looks as though I will have to cancel my card and get a new one.
